作者:小編 日期:2023-12-14 瀏覽: 次
1. PL/SQL 概述
PL/SQL 是 Oracle 數據庫中用于存儲和執行 SQL 語句的編程語言。它是一種過程性編程語言,可以編寫控制流程和異常處理等邏輯,并且可以與存儲過程和觸發器等存儲邏輯一起使用。
2. Oracle 數據庫連接方式
Oracle 數據庫支持多種連接方式,包括:
遠程連接:通過 TCP/IP 網絡連接到遠程數據庫服務器。
本機連接:通過 Oracle e 協議連接到本地數據庫實例。
共享連接:多個客戶端共享一個數據庫連接。
3. 數據庫連接過程
3.1 連接字符串
連接字符串是包含數據庫連接信息的字符串,通常包括以下內容:
數據庫服務名:指定要連接的數據庫實例的名稱或 IP 地址。
用戶名:指定用于連接數據庫的用戶的用戶名。
密碼:指定用于連接數據庫的用戶的密碼。
端口號:指定用于連接數據庫的監聽器端口號。
示例連接字符串:
```bash
jdbc:oracle:hi:@//localhos:1521/orcl:user=myuser;password=mypassword;
```
3.2 連接參數
連接參數是用于配置連接屬性的選項,包括以下內容:
連接類型:指定連接類型,如專用連接或共享連接。
超時:指定連接超時時間。
驗證方式:指定用于驗證用戶身份的驗證方式。
示例連接參數:
```java
Srig url = password演示如何使用 JDBC API 連接到 Oracle 數據庫:
```java
impor java.sql.;
impor oracle.jdbc.;
public class OracleCoecio {
public saic void mai(Srig[] args) hrows SQLExcepio {
// Load Oracle JDBC driver
Class.forame(driver.OracleDriver// Execue SQL query ad process resuls here...
co.close(); // Close he daabase coecio whe doe...
}
}
```